What to Eat and Where to Find It in West Tojo

West Tojo's culinary landscape is a delightful reflection of its coastal environment and Indonesian heritage, offering a fresh and flavourful experience for international visitors. The region is particularly known for its abundant seafood, with freshly caught fish, prawns, and squid being staples in many local dishes. Beyond seafood, expect to find Indonesian classics like *Nasi Goreng* (fried rice) and *Mie Goreng* (fried noodles), often prepared with local spices and ingredients that give them a unique regional twist. Don't miss trying *Ikan Bakar* (grilled fish), a simple yet delicious preparation that highlights the freshness of the catch.

For an authentic taste of West Tojo, exploring local markets and small eateries, known as *warungs*, is highly recommended. Ampana, as the main hub, offers a variety of these establishments where you can sample local delicacies at affordable prices. Look for areas where locals gather, as this is usually a sign of good food. For Muslim travellers, finding Halal food is generally straightforward in Indonesia, as most eateries adhere to Halal practices. However, it's always wise to confirm, and many establishments will readily indicate if their food is Halal, ensuring a comfortable dining experience for all visitors.

The cost of dining in West Tojo is remarkably accessible for international travellers. Street food and meals at local *warungs* can range from ₱50 to ₱150 (approximately $1 to $3 USD), offering incredible value. Mid-range restaurants might charge between ₱200 to ₱500 (around $3.50 to $8.50 USD) for a full meal, including drinks. Even more upscale dining experiences, often found in resorts, are unlikely to exceed ₱1,000 (about $17 USD) per person for a multi-course meal. This affordability allows travellers from the US, Europe, and India to enjoy a diverse range of culinary experiences without straining their budget.

When dining in West Tojo, embracing local customs will enhance your experience. Meals are typically enjoyed with family and friends, and it's common to eat with your right hand, though utensils are widely available. Tipping is not customary in most local eateries, but rounding up the bill or leaving a small amount for exceptional service is appreciated. Be open to trying new dishes and don't hesitate to ask for recommendations. Understanding basic Indonesian phrases for ordering food can also be helpful and is often met with a warm reception from local vendors.

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in West Tojo

Navigating the cultural landscape of West Tojo requires an awareness of local customs to ensure respectful interactions and a smoother travel experience. As in much of Indonesia, politeness and humility are highly valued. Greetings are important; a simple "Selamat pagi" (good morning) or "Terima kasih" (thank you) goes a long way. When visiting villages or interacting with locals, it's customary to dress modestly, covering shoulders and knees, especially when entering homes or religious sites. Showing respect for elders and local traditions is paramount.

When exploring West Tojo, particularly in more traditional areas or villages, adhering to dress codes is essential. While beachwear is acceptable in resort areas, it's advisable to wear more conservative clothing when visiting towns or interacting with the local community. Always ask for permission before taking photographs of people, especially women and children. In religious sites, ensure you are properly attired and behave respectfully. Understanding and observing these simple etiquette rules will foster positive interactions and a deeper appreciation for the local culture.

Safety in West Tojo is generally good, with most visitors experiencing no significant issues. However, as with any travel destination, it's wise to take standard precautions. Keep your valuables secure and be mindful of your surroundings, especially in crowded markets or transport hubs. While ride-hailing apps like Grab are prevalent in larger Indonesian cities, their availability in more remote areas like West Tojo might be limited; local taxis and boat services are common. It's advisable to agree on fares beforehand for any transport. For navigation, offline map applications can be very useful.

In case of emergencies, local police and medical services are available, though response times may vary in more remote locations. It's always a good idea to have the contact details for your accommodation and any local tour operators readily accessible. For Filipino travellers, knowing the location of the nearest Philippine Embassy or Consulate in Indonesia is important for consular assistance. While there isn't a Philippine Embassy in Sulawesi, the embassy in Jakarta can provide support. Considering travel insurance that covers medical emergencies and trip disruptions is also a prudent step for any international journey.

Getting to West Tojo and Getting Around

For travellers from the Philippines, reaching West Tojo involves a journey that typically includes at least one connecting flight. Flights from major hubs like Manila (MNL) or Cebu (CEB) will usually transit through Jakarta (CGK) or another major Indonesian city before continuing to an airport serving the West Tojo region, such as Ampana Airport (OAP). The total travel time can range from 10 to 20 hours or more, depending on layovers. While direct flights are uncommon, booking your book flight in advance through Traveloka can help secure competitive fares, which might range from ₱15,000 to ₱30,000 or more for a round trip, depending on the season and booking time.

Once you arrive at the nearest airport to West Tojo, such as Ampana Airport, you'll need to arrange onward transportation. From Ampana, the primary mode of transport to the islands and other coastal areas is by boat. Local ferries and private speedboats are available, with schedules and prices varying based on the destination and type of vessel. Within Ampana town itself, local transport options include *ojeks* (motorcycle taxis) and small cars for hire. For exploring the islands, hiring a boat is often the most practical and scenic way to travel between different dive sites, beaches, and villages.

The best time to visit West Tojo is generally during the dry season, which typically runs from April to October. During these months, you can expect less rainfall, calmer seas, and more sunshine, making it ideal for island hopping, diving, and other outdoor activities. The shoulder months of April-May and September-October can offer a good balance of pleasant weather and fewer crowds. While the wet season (November to March) might see more rain, it can also bring lower accommodation prices and a more tranquil atmosphere for those who don't mind occasional showers.

Before you depart for West Tojo, ensure you have all necessary preparations in place. The local currency is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R), and while some larger establishments might accept credit cards, it's essential to carry sufficient cash, especially for smaller vendors and boat hires. ATMs are available in Ampana, but can be scarce on the islands. Consider purchasing a local SIM card upon arrival for easier communication and data access. Essential apps for navigation, translation, and local information can be downloaded beforehand. Always check the latest travel advisories from your country's foreign affairs department.

Visa Information

For Philippine passport holders planning a trip to West Tojo, Indonesia, understanding the visa requirements is crucial. As of current regulations, Philippine citizens are generally granted visa-free entry into Indonesia for short stays, typically up to 30 days, for tourism purposes. This allows for convenient travel without the need for pre-application at an embassy or consulate. However, it is imperative to ensure your passport has at least six months of validity remaining from your date of entry into Indonesia.

The visa-free entry for Filipino travellers is subject to specific conditions, including the purpose of visit being solely tourism and the intended length of stay not exceeding the permitted duration. While no visa fee is typically charged for this visa-free entry, travellers may be asked to present proof of onward travel, such as a return flight ticket, and sufficient funds to cover their stay. It is always advisable to confirm the latest immigration policies directly with the Indonesian Embassy or Consulate in the Philippines before your travel dates, as regulations can change.
